Re: Can't open files in Excel from iPad Dropbox app

iOS Dropbox app won’t acknowledge Microsoft Word app

LRBH
Explorer | Level 4

I’m on Dropbox version 274.2 and Microsoft Word version 2.60. Today I started having an issue where trying to open a Word doc in my Dropbox app prompts me to install Word, despite the app being installed and up to date. If I tap through, Dropbox then sits waiting for Word to download, and never opens the document.
